Design

The device gets a 10-120Hz variable refresh rate

The Pixel 7 Pro gets a top-centered punch-hole cut-out, slim bezels, a curved screen, an aluminum frame, and an optical fingerprint reader under the display. The handset boasts a 6.7-inch QHD+ (1440x3120 pixels) LTPO AMOLED panel featuring a 10-120Hz variable refresh rate, HDR10+ support, and 1,500-nits of peak brightness. It enjoys Corning's Gorilla Glass Victus protection and Always-on functionality.

Information

It has a 50MP primary camera with OIS

The Pixel 7 Pro boasts triple rear cameras, consisting of a 50MP (f/1.85, OIS) main snapper, 12MP (f/2.2) 125.8-degree ultra-wide lens, and a 48MP (f/3.5, OIS) periscope camera with 5x optical zoom. For selfies, it has a 10.8MP (f/2.2) front-facing camera.

Internals

The phone offers 23W wireless charging

The Pixel 7 Pro houses Tensor G2 SoC, with Titan M2 security co-processor, 12GB of LPDDR5 RAM, and 128GB of UFS 3.1 storage. The handset is shipped with Android 13 OS. It packs a 5,000mAh battery, supporting 30W wired, 23W wireless, and reverse wireless charging. Connectivity duties on the 5G phone are handled by Wi-Fi 6E, Bluetooth 5.2, GPS, NFC, and a Type-C port.
